Description

Mandarin Resort & Spa in Bodrum offers 141 rooms spread across thirteen two-story buildings, constructed in 1999 and renovated in 2012. The hotel features two outdoor freshwater pools without heating, a covered indoor pool, and a spa center providing services such as sauna, massage, and Turkish bath for an additional fee. Family facilities include babysitting on request, baby cots, and rentable strollers. The hotel grounds of 12,000 m2 are lush with tangerine trees, complementing the calm garden and terrace areas. Rooms come with air conditioning, safes, TVs, and balconies; some rooms offer sea views or garden views. The on-site restaurant and two bars serve a varied buffet with Turkish and international dishes. Free Wi-Fi is available throughout the property, and parking is complimentary. Note that the hotel does not permit pets and check-in starts at 14:30 with checkout by noon.

Location

Mandarin Resort & Spa is located in central Bodrum, Turkey, approximately 380 meters from the Bodrum Public Beach, which is a public sandy-pebble beach on the third line from the shore. The hotel is about 23 km from Bodrum Airport (BXN). Nearby attractions include the Zeki Müren Arts Museum, 429 meters away, dedicated to the Turkish vocalist and actor. Guests will find several restaurants within 200 to 270 meters, including Cappuccino Otel and Pamukkale Pide Restaurant. The hotel is a 5-15 minute walk to the city center and local markets, providing easy access to shopping and dining options.

We stayed at this hotel recently and while the property itself is lovely and the staff were generally friendly, there were some serious issues that impacted our stay. The balcony railing in our second-floor room was loose and broken — a major safety concern as we had a young child with us. Despite reporting this to the hotel, nothing was done, which left us anxious and unable to use the balcony. The food became very repetitive after a few days, and while the booking advertised cocktails, staff were only able to serve basic alcoholic drinks and did not know how to make cocktails. In addition, there was no real entertainment provided — only music played through a stereo, which quickly became repetitive and disappointing. Overall, the hotel has potential and a nice atmosphere, but these safety and service issues really need addressing before we would consider returning.
